David Bowie Releases New Video "The Stars (Are Out Tonight)"

February 27, 2013


After 10 years of silence, the Thin White Duke is back with a new album, and a new video for the second single off The Next Day, "The Stars (Are Out Tonight)". As you would expect from Bowie, the video is jarring, surreal, slightly terrifying, and absolutely beautiful. The song is perfect, as always. Although, it's bad luck for the folks who run Tilda Stardust, and were previously convinced that Tilda Swinton and David Bowie were actually the same person. 

"The Stars (Are Out Tonight)" features an aging Bowie meditating on fame, and stars Tilda Swinton as his suburban wife. We could talk all day about this, but really...it's better to just shut up and watch it. Enjoy!

Starring David Bowie, Tilda Swinton, Andrej Pejic and Saskia De Brauw. Directed by Floria Sigismondi and shot by Jeff Cronenweth.
